The backend for the project formerly known as signet, now known as beignet.
選択できるのは25トピックまでです。 トピックは、先頭が英数字で、英数字とダッシュ('-')を使用した35文字以内のものにしてください。

users.go 366 B

1234567891011121314151617181920
  1. package endpoints
  2. import (
  3. "encoding/json"
  4. . "github.com/imosed/signet/data"
  5. "net/http"
  6. )
  7. func UsersExist(w http.ResponseWriter, r *http.Request) {
  8. var numUsers int64
  9. Db.Table("users").Count(&numUsers)
  10. var resp SuccessResponse
  11. resp.Success = numUsers > 0
  12. err := json.NewEncoder(w).Encode(resp)
  13. if err != nil {
  14. panic("Could not deliver response")
  15. }
  16. }